Project Superintendent – Wyoming, Michigan
 
DISHER is currently partnering with a home builder in West Michigan in their search for a Project Superintendent. The Project Superintendent will be responsible for managing construction on both single-family homes, townhomes, and condominiums. This position works collaboratively with the sales, design and purchasing teams to help answer questions and resolve issues to deliver homes constructed to the delight of customers.
 
What it's like to work here:
This growing residential building company has a team of creative and energetic individuals with a vision for designing single-family homes and condominiums. They have a collaborative environment focused on the customers and communities they serve.
  • Oversee the day-to-day field operations and construction scheduling for homes.
  • Manage subcontractors and coordinate with Scheduling Manager to make schedule changes.
  • Inspect and confirm work of subcontractors for completeness and quality.
  • Uphold high quality standards established by the company.
  • Maintain communication with customers and sales team throughout the building process.
  • Complete jobsite inspections and approve payments to vendors.
  • Apply best construction practices to each project.
  • Comply with OSHA and other specific safety requirements on the project site.
  • Review of home plans, supporting documents, and specifications.
  • Participate in home quality walks with the Customer Care Manager to ensure a high-quality home.
  • A minimum of 5 years of related experience in residential construction.
  • Strong customer service skills with strong problem-solving capability; and ability to develop positive relationships and handle difficult issues.
  • Knowledge of building codes; blueprints and construction documents; ability to proactively identify issues and corrective actions.
  • Experience using technology / online portal to review plans and job specifications, track schedules and approve vendor transactions.
  • Experience in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ook).
  • A positive attitude with the desire to continue to learn and grow with the team while bringing fresh ideas to foster continuous improvement.
  • Organizational skills with attention to detail and the ability to multitask while meeting deadlines.
